Abstract

The utility model discloses a shell for an automatic gear shifter, which comprises a left shell and a right shell, the left shell and the right shell are connected through screws, at least two buckles are arranged on the outer side surface of the left shell close to the right shell, the outer side surface of the right shell close to the left shell is provided with a pre-installation plate, the buckles are in one-to-one correspondence with the pre-installation plate, the cross section of the pre-mounting plate is shaped like Contraband, the opening direction of the pre-mounting plate is far away from the corresponding buckle, one end of the pre-mounting plate is arranged on the right shell, the other end of the pre-mounting plate extends out of the right shell, the side of pre-installation board and the nearly left casing of right casing form the draw-in groove, the buckle block in the draw-in groove when left casing and right casing laminating, the utility model provides a shell that is used for automatic gear shifter that the hole site can not squint when beating the screw automatically.

Background
The automatic gearbox gear shifting mechanism is an important part of an automobile transmission system, the operating principle of the automatic gearbox gear shifting mechanism is that a rotating shaft is pushed through a handle rod to drive a guy cable, the guy cable pushes a gearbox rocker arm to drive so as to realize switching between gears, the gear shifting mechanism is arranged in a shell, according to the prior art, a left shell and a right shell are combined to form a structure, the left shell and the right shell are not pre-installed, a screw is manually installed, and hole positions can be shifted when the screw is automatically screwed.
SUMMERY OF THE UTILITY MODEL
The utility model discloses the technical problem that will solve is: the defects of the prior art are overcome, and the shell for the automatic gear shifter, which can prevent the hole position from shifting when the screw is automatically screwed, is provided.

After the structure more than adopting, compared with the prior art, the utility model has the following advantage: the buckle is arranged on the left shell, the preset mounting plate is arranged on the right shell, the cross section of the preset mounting plate is shaped like 'Contraband', a clamping groove is formed in the side face, close to the left shell, of the preset mounting plate and the right shell, the buckle is clamped in the clamping groove when the left shell and the right shell are attached to each other, the left shell and the right shell are pre-mounted through the buckle before the left shell and the right shell are fixed through screws, and therefore hole positions are prevented from being shifted when screws are automatically screwed, and the hole positions cannot be shifted when the screws are.
Preferably, the number of the buckles is two, one buckle is located at the upper left corner of the left shell, the other buckle is located at the lower right corner of the left shell, the structure is simple, and the hole position can not deviate when the screw is automatically screwed.

Preferably, the cross section of the buckle is in a right trapezoid shape, the lower bottom of the right trapezoid is located at the bottom of the sliding groove, the lower bottom of the right trapezoid is distributed along the length direction of the sliding groove, and the oblique waist of the right trapezoid faces the right shell, so that the buckle is conveniently clamped in the clamping groove and is not easy to loosen.
Preferably, a square baffle is arranged between the lower surface of the buckle and the bottom of the sliding groove, the projection of the square baffle on the sliding groove is coincided with the projection of the bottom of the buckle on the sliding groove, the surface of the right shell close to the left shell abuts against the surface of the square baffle close to the right shell when the left shell and the right shell are completely locked, the left shell and the right shell are connected through screws, the surface of the right shell close to the left shell abuts against the surface of the square baffle close to the right shell, holes in the left shell and the right shell cannot deviate all the time, and reliability is high.
